无法让我的SSH只对我可读

时间:2015-05-26 16:06:04

标签: ssh openshift

我希望能够将更改推送到OpenShift,但我无法制作正常的SSH密钥。总是当我运行rhc setup时,它说:

Your private SSH key file should be set as readable only to yourself. Please run 'chmod 600 C:\Users\Slavi\.ssh\id_rsa'

我尝试了很多东西,Cygwin,删除和制作新密钥,尝试手动更改权限,没有任何帮助,一遍又一遍地发生同样的错误。因此,经过几个小时的尝试,我放弃了。

我知道这个问题已被问到很多,但我无法找到解决方案。我可以尝试一下吗?

1 个答案:

答案 0 :(得分:0)

小睡后,我开始重新阅读有关问题的所有帖子和问题,我发现了我错过的内容。

  

你可能已经意外地使用ssh配置Git,因此Git将拥有它自己的.ssh文件夹,如C:/ Program Files(x86)/Git/.ssh,将你的密钥复制到那里

虽然我仍然无法使用rhc setup(相同的错误)正确登录,但现在我的git在复制../Git/.ssh文件夹中的键后工作正常。对我来说还不够。